Cutover, Verdigris billing worker. Blue pool receives the candidate build; green stays live. Run invoice smoke suite against blue. Confirm ledger checksums match green within tolerance. Flip the router only after both checks pass. Rollback: flip back, drain blue, file incident note. Do not cut over during the nightly settlement window (02:00–03:30 local). All candidate artifacts must be signed before the router accepts them; unsigned builds are rejected at the pool boundary. Sign with the current release key, shown below.

signing key of tafog-hahop = bky3_7nm

Flagship is Norbeck's rollout framework. Flags live in flags/, one YAML per flag, owner required. Rollouts go canary → 10% → 50% → full; never skip canary. Reviewers: reject any PR that flips a flag and changes behavior in the same commit. Kill switches must default to off. Merged flag configs are signed before sync; the current signing key is below.

release key, tafop-tadug: bky9_Ag7uEujh4

Subject: Cron migration heads-up

Welcome to the rotation. We're moving the remaining cron jobs on the Larkspur boxes into the Tidewheel workflow engine this quarter. During the transition, some jobs run in both places with the cron copy in dry-run mode, so don't panic if you see duplicate log lines. If a Tidewheel run fails, retry it from the console before escalating. The migration schedule and per-job status live on the internal tracker page.

operations page: https://harbor.kelvidyn.example/dash/dash/board/projects/build/pipeline/run/72cb258c26ee55412287df41